Blissful Building: 5 Essential Tips For Building Your Home Without The Stress

Blissful Building: 5 Essential Tips For Building Your Home Without The Stress

It sounds like a dream. Building your own home from rooms to flooring to doorknobs and windows. And then you’re knee-deep in decisions, decisions, decisions, and your “happily ever after” feels more like juggling a hundred tiny details while trying to stick to a budget and keep your marriage together.

Heading into it with preparation and the right mindset can turn overwhelm into excitement. It’s smart to visit display homes in your area to spark inspiration and see which layouts and finishes work in real life. It’s one of the easiest ways to visualise your future home and gain confidence in your choices.

Check out these five tips to help you build your home with minimal stress.

  1. A Clear Vision

Sure, color palettes and small details are exciting and fun, but before that, take some time to think about what you really want from your home.

  • How does your family live day-to-day?
  • What spaces will make life easier and more enjoyable?
  • Do you want an open-plan kitchen for entertaining, or cosy nooks for quiet time?

Creating a mood board or saving images you love can help you get a sense of the style you want. Visiting display homes is also a great way to see what appeals to you. 

  1. A Realistic Budget

Let’s face it, one of the most significant stresses during a build is, without question, the “F-Word”: Finances.

Early on, sit down and set a clear, realistic budget. Realistic means allowing plenty of room for unexpected costs because we all know those crop up.

It’s also worth prioritising what matters most to you.

  • Love relaxing baths? Splurge on a freestanding bathtub, and compromise on the shower nook.
  • Work from home? Spend extra on a soundproof home office, rather than maxing out your budget on those expensive kitchen splashback tiles..
  • Need space for kids to play? Invest more in a larger open-plan living area and save the outdoor deck for a later date.
  • Dreaming of a chef’s kitchen? Pour more funds into stone benchtops and high-end appliances, rather than squandering them on fancy light fittings.

TIP: Keep track of costs in one place to avoid surprises. A simple spreadsheet can make a big difference.

  1. The Right Builder

The builder you choose plays a huge role in how smooth – or stressful – your experience will be.

Research and meet with a few builders before making a final decision. Look for a team with:

  • A solid reputation
  • Strong community integration and local knowledge
  • A portfolio of homes that match your style

It’s so important to ask for references and, if possible, visit homes they’ve completed. A builder who listens and keeps you informed throughout the process will make the process smoother and more enjoyable.

  1. Being Organised and Communicating Clearly

Besides coffee spilling on your new Mac, there’s nothing worse than scattered plans, scattered ideas and everything all over the place.

Building a home comes with many details and decisions to make. From the get-go, be organized. File things neatly:

  • A contract folder
  • A folder for the plans
  • A record of emails
  • Even a dedicated space for niche inspo, like curtain ideas, your favourite door handles and other small but significant details.

It’s also super important to schedule regular check-ins with your builder to stay on top of progress and raise any questions early. Open, clear communication helps avoid misunderstandings and ensures you’re always in the loop.

  1. Enjoying the Process

It’s not every day that you get to build your house. Yes, there’s stress, and deadlines, and decisions, but don’t forget to enjoy the experience. This is a rare and exciting opportunity.

  • Celebrate milestones
  • Get excited about little details
  • Don’t stress over little details
  • Take progress photos

With some planning and the right team by your side, you can build your dream home and, believe it or not, enjoy the process!
